Former ODM Women Congress chairperson Grace Mboja died on Thursday afternoon at the ICU of Coast General Hospital.

Mama ODM as she was popularly known

was admitted three days ago after suffering a second stroke.

Her daughter Mariam Kadzo said she died at around 1pm.

Speaking to The star on phone, Kadzo said her mother’s condition worsened in the morning.

Mboja served as a member of the ODM National Executive Council until last year when she decided to defect to Jubilee Party.

She was received at Dr Krapf grounds by Kwale Governor Salim Mvurya.

Mama ODM also worked at Kenneth Kamto’s office as a gender adviser when he was Kilifi Deputy Governor. Kamto also joined President Uhuru Kenyatta's party.

After defecting to Jubilee, Mboja who was a vibrant orange party campaigner, kept a low profile.
